Storms hit the Southeast on January 7 and 8, 2008

  • Temperature Rate and Wind Direction/Speed
  • Decreased Temperature Rate shows the position of the cold front, with the position of the storm activity indicated by the smaller temperature rate drop and the wind shift from southerly to westerly.

  • Radar and Dewpoints
  • Shows the moist atmosphere that the storms were moving into during the evening, with a hint of the dry air well behind the storm line.

  • Radar and Wind Speed/Direction
  • Wind shifts along the squall line, going from southerly to westerly almost immediately.

  • Temperature, dew point contour, and radar depicts 39 degrees in St Louis and a drastic jump to 59 degrees in Nashville. Rain falls in between the cities.
